NHB Recruitment are working alongside this growing international real estate group in their search for an Accounts Assistant to join the London based finance team on an initial 9-12 month fixed term contract. You will work as part of a collaborative finance team, supporting the day-to-day accounting activities, month-end processes, reconciliations, service charge administration, and VAT/CIS compliance. This role offers excellent exposure to property finance within a dynamic and fast-paced environment.

Key responsibilities:

  • Cash, bank, and balance sheet reconciliations
  • Month-end and quarter-end support
  • Journal postings and financial reporting schedules
  • Service charge administration and billing support
  • VAT and CIS compliance assistance
  • Expense claim review and approval
  • Maintaining property and tenant master data

About you:

  • Previous experience in an Accounts Assistant or Finance Assistant role
  • Strong Excel skills and confidence using finance systems
  • Excellent attention to detail and organisational skills
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ines
  • Property or real estate sector experience is advantageous
  • Experience with Yardi is beneficial but not essential
